Linux网络命令

来源:互联网 发布:阿里纳斯数据 编辑:程序博客网 时间:2024/04/29 00:17

网络环境查看命令

1.ifconfig

 #查看网卡信息


2.ifdown    网卡设备名

 #禁用该网卡设备


3.ifup   网卡设备名

 #启用该网卡设备


4.查询网络状态

 ·netstat    选项

  选项:

          -t: 列出TCP协议端口

          -u:列出UDP协议端口

          -n:不使用域名与服务名,而使用IP地址和端口号

          -l:仅列出在监听状态网络服务

          -a:列出所有的网络连接

 常用命令:netstat -tuln

                :netstat -an | grep ESTABLISHED | wc -l

                 #列出已连接数量

          -r:列出路由器列表,功能和route命令一致(netstat -r == route -n)


5.route命令

   route -n

       #查看路由器列表(可以看到网关)

   route add default gw xxx.xxx.xxx.xxx

       #临时设定网关(基本用不到)

 在一台服务器里,连内网的网卡是不能设置网关的,只有连接外网的网卡可以设定网关,它的网关是由运营商设定好的。

   route del default gw xxx.xxx.xxx.xxx

       #删除设定的网关


6.域名解析命令

 ·nslookup [主机名或IP]

    #进行域名与IP地址解析

 ·[root@localhost ~] # nslookup

 ·>server

   #查看本机DNS服务器


网络测试命令

1.ping 命令

 ·ping [选项] ip或域名

  #探测指定IP或域名的网络状况

 选项: -c 次数 : 指定ping包的次数


2.telnet 命令(此服务指令默认是关闭的)

 ·telnet [域名或ip] [端口]

  #远程管理与端口探测命令

 ·telnet xxx.xxx.xxx.xxx 80

实例说明:可以在WIN7控制面板中的程序与功能里面的打开或关闭程序中的telnet服务打开,开始-cmd-telnet xxx.xxx.xxx.xxx 80 进入,ctrl+】在输入quit 退出


3.traceroute 命令

 ·traceroute [选项] IP或域名

  #路由跟踪命令

 选项: -n               使用IP,不使用域名,速度更快。


4.wget 命令

 ·wget http://soft.vpser.net/lnmp/lnmp1.1-full.tar.gz

   #下载命令


5.tcpdump 命令

 ·tcpdump -i eth0 -nnX port 21

选项:

       -i           指定网卡接口

       -nn        将数据包中的域名与服务转为IP和端口

       -X          以十六进制和ASCII码显示数据包内容

       port       指定监听的端口


0 0
原创粉丝点击